Contoh ini membagikan kode spesifik untuk Java untuk mengimplementasikan konversi antara waktu dan string untuk referensi Anda. Konten spesifiknya adalah sebagai berikut
1. Konversi string panjang menjadi yyyy-mm-dd hh: mm: output format ss
impor java.text.simpledateFormat; impor java.util.date; // Konversi string panjang ke format output waktu kelas publik longToString {public static void main (string argsp []) {string time = "1256006105375"; Tanggal Tanggal = Tanggal Baru (Long.Parselong (Waktu)); SimpleDateFormat formatter = new SimpleDateFormat ("yyyy-mm-dd hh: mm: ss"); waktu = formatter.format (tanggal); System.out.println (waktu); }} 2. Konversi string ke waktu
impor java.text.simpledateFormat; impor java.util.date; impor ognl.parseexception; Public Class StringTodate {public static void main (String argsp []) melempar Exception {String Time = "2010-11-20 11:10:10"; Tanggal Tanggal = NULL; SimpleDateFormat formatter = new SimpleDateFormat ("yyyy-mm-dd hh: mm: ss"); tanggal = formatter.parse (waktu); System.out.println (tanggal); }} 3. Dapatkan waktu sistem saat ini dan kembalikan string yyyy-mm-dd hh: mm: ss
impor java.text.simpledateFormat; impor java.util.date; kelas publik stringTodate {public static void main (string argsp []) melempar pengecualian {date date = new date (); SimpleDateFormat formatter = new SimpleDateFormat ("yyyy-mm-dd hh: mm: ss"); String time = formatter.format (date); System.out.println (waktu); }} 4. Dapatkan waktu sistem saat ini dan kembalikan string HH: MM: SS
impor java.text.simpledateFormat; impor java.util.date; kelas publik stringTodate {public static void main (string argsp []) melempar pengecualian {date date = new date (); SimpleDateFormat formatter = new SimpleDateFormat ("hh: mm: ss"); String time = formatter.format (date); System.out.println (waktu); }} 5. Konversi 20101125102503 hingga 2010-11-25 10:25:03 Output
impor java.text.simpledateFormat; impor java.util.date; kelas publik stringTodate {public static void main (string argsp []) melempar pengecualian {string time = "20101125102503"; SimpleDateFormat formatter1 = new SimpleDateFormat ("yyyy-hh-dd hh: mm: ss"); SimpleDateFormat formatter2 = new SimpleDateFormat ("yyyyhhddhhmmss"); waktu = formatter1.format (formatter2.parse (waktu)); System.out.println (waktu); }}Di atas adalah semua konten artikel ini. Saya berharap ini akan membantu untuk pembelajaran semua orang dan saya harap semua orang akan lebih mendukung wulin.com.